Curriculum change in Malaysia. The English Hour By: Mohd Effendee
Malaysia has changed the curriculum to a text based lesson. We are now using the English literacy hour or we call it the English hour.
It comprises of 4 stages 1: Shared Reading / Writing 2: Teaching Point or Grammar Item 3: Independent Work and Guided Reading 4: Summing up
Shared reading is conducted in the beginning of the lesson; students will share the reading with the teaching. Share the reading? The teacher will read from a big book or more preferable a text typed in a presentation on a LCD projector. Students will listen and share the reading. Students may repeat some words but the whole text is read by the teacher.
Teaching Point or grammar item will come from the text. The teacher will pick out grammar items which can be taught to the students. In this process the teacher will do most the explaining. Only one or two grammar item to be taught on each lesson.
Independent work and Guided Reading is conducted during the practice stage in some countries. Students will be grouped into several groups which have different level of students. A task will be given to them to do. Upon completing the task they should exchange the task with the other students. Meanwhile the teacher will call up 3 students to her/his table to guide them to read. The text should be familiar to the students in order to read.
Summing up is as the same as any other country where the teacher sums up the lesson. The teacher may do some interesting activities such as jazz chants, poems and many more.
